From ac710938885f1686cdd5b7b0d1242aeabbd6a89c Mon Sep 17 00:00:00 2001 From: Baptiste Augrain Date: Wed, 5 Sep 2018 18:08:47 +0200 Subject: [PATCH] tags are clickable --- browser/main/Detail/TagSelect.js | 11 ++++++++++- browser/main/Detail/TagSelect.styl | 7 ++++--- 2 files changed, 14 insertions(+), 4 deletions(-) diff --git a/browser/main/Detail/TagSelect.js b/browser/main/Detail/TagSelect.js index e251dd42..553dc680 100644 --- a/browser/main/Detail/TagSelect.js +++ b/browser/main/Detail/TagSelect.js @@ -99,6 +99,11 @@ class TagSelect extends React.Component { }) } + handleTagLabelClick (tag) { + const { router } = this.context + router.push(`/tags/${tag}`) + } + handleTagRemoveButtonClick (tag) { this.removeTagByCallback((value, tag) => { value.splice(value.indexOf(tag), 1) @@ -127,7 +132,7 @@ class TagSelect extends React.Component { - #{tag} + this.handleTagLabelClick(tag)}>#{tag}